Transaction e4be4e1344bd12a10945f2e4e4a01110da3304a47e55941da00185865fe25c63
3 Input
2 Outputs
- e4be4e1344bd12a10945f2e4e4a01110da3304a47e55941da00185865fe25c63:0
- e4be4e1344bd12a10945f2e4e4a01110da3304a47e55941da00185865fe25c63:1
value 1370000000
address 16XuF7MYk7BXYTTisFENxLnYQEgRoouRV7
value 1759997540
address 19PY8xh5orTHhizqz6TzkyAXjFHL6fYKNV